Restaurant offers a comfy al fresco experience during winter.

At some point, this relentless winter will turn to spring, and al fresco dining will be once more a reality. Until then, far and away the place to see and be seen for lunch in Los Altos these days is ASA, with its unique semi-outdoor seating.

Along with fresh air, it offers abundant opportunities for drinking in sunshine or a glass of something amazing from the wine list: perhaps a glass of 2015 Caraccioli Cellars Brut Cuvée from the Santa Lucia Highlands.

The ordering system is done online via Tock, so bring your smartphone, although printed menus were in use by the majority of the clientele on a recent visit. Your electronic order goes right to the kitchen, and attentive servers bring you your drinks and food with great dispatch. Many restaurants are going the online route, put in place to mitigate the staffing shortage. But fear not the elimination of the human touch, as we were capably chaperoned through our dining experience by the lovely Italian-born Rossella Pascuzzi, who expertly recommended the decadent house-made burrata stuffed with ricotta. Save room for Dungeness crab toast, seared Albacore with aioli and capers, French dip and a halibut tostada await.
